Hello MSE! I'm Jack, as some of you know and I have been giving my Mum lots of problems for the last few months and confusing lots of vets (I don't like Vets, they shave my fur!). My Mum thought it may be helpful if I kept a diary as it may help other owners down the line and she may get some tips in how to look after me (If one of you can recommend she feed me chips please) so I am happy and healthier. Mum also says she's not a vet, just a loving Mum who'd do anything for me :D

I am an 8 year old Scottie dog, I'm 9 next Saturday actually (Mum says she is baking me a carrot cake with cottage cheese icing). I have chronic Liver Cirrhosis caused by my body not being able to process copper. The Vet didn't think I'd still be here - showed her ha! But with a special diet of yummy home cooked food and special vitamins and herbs I'm not only here I'm bounding around the house like I used to be.

    Mum made white fish and parsley for me today. She cooked lots of veggies and mashed potato and poached some white fish in milk. When it was cooked she thickened the milk with a little cornflour and added some fresh chopped parsley. Parsley is very good for liver she says. I have to have my food twice a day now and have a horrible tablet before it which Mum hides in some turkey. She thinks I haven't noticed but I'm not that daft. I think she's the daft one as I'll now only eat the most expensive stuff - none of this processed stuff for me hehe

    She's stopped giving me those funny dog sticks as well that make my poo green and red from the colouring. I'm a bit annoyed about this because these were my favourites and I could make pretty poo patterns in the garden. She's cooked me a strange old biscuit concoction of grated carrot, egg, flour, oats and a dash of syrup. It's nice, but it's just not colourful!

    Tomorrow she says she's taking me to the Pet Shop to buy me a Parka so I can go for a small walk again. I'm not very good at regulating my temperature now so I need to keep warm and the Parka looks great. Not so keen on the trainers she was looking at though, I'm putting my paw down there.

    Today is a special day! I am 9 years old today! Mum is baking again, banana biscuits I believe and she has bought me one of those water fountain things for my present as I'm still being a bit stubborn and refusing to drink. I think I like the fountain, not keen on the word "CAT" on the front of it though, but I have had a little drink from it earlier.

    She's been in the kitchen most of the day cooking meals for me. I counted 16 cartons into the freezer. From what I can see they are fish & parsley sauce with veg and potatoes, Minced beef with veg and wholewheat pasta, chicken with pasta, potatoes and vegetables and turkey with veg and brown rice. Mum was cursing she needs a bigger kitchen, Dad bought her a steamer to make things a bit easier but he says he can't make the kitchen bigger hehe

    I'm eating really well now, I've put on another 1lb and my weight is now almost back to what it was before I became ill. If anything I'm a bit overweight now so I'm going to have my portion sizes cut down :-/
